
Nikola Ilić
Nikola Ilić is a civil rights activist based in Podgorica, Montenegro, known for his outspoken advocacy for LGBTQ+ rights. Recently, he gained media attention after a hate message was spray-painted on the building where he resides, prompting him to call for urgent action from authorities to address the escalating violence and discrimination against queer individuals in society. Ilić has bravely shared personal experiences of threats and violence, highlighting the pervasive fear and challenges faced by marginalized communities in Montenegro.
